=====open===== Syntax: #include void fstream::open(const char *filename, openmode mode = default_mode); The function open() is used with file streams. It opens filename and associates it with the current stream. The mode parameter defaults to ios::in for ifstream, ios::out for ofstream, and ios::in|ios::out for fstream. If open() fails, the stream is put into a non-good state which may be checked. For example: ifstream inputStream; inputStream.open("file.txt"); if( !inputStream ) { cerr << "Error opening input stream" << endl; } // or if ( inputStream ) { // use inputStream } Related Topics: [[IO/Constructors]], [[close]], [[io_flags#mode_flags|C++ I/O Mode Flags]]
